Abstract:
A hearing aid circuit includes a plurality of sub-circuits implemented as a plurality of flexible circuit boards. In various embodiments, the plurality of flexible circuit boards includes a motherboard that can be used with multiple hearing aid models and different peripheral boards that can provide different hearing aid models with their unique styles and/or functional features. In various embodiments, the hearing aid circuit is assembled in an automated process that connects the motherboard to one or more peripheral circuit boards using surface mount technology (SMT).
